If you're bold enough to go this route, you could save yourself a tremendous amount of money if you buy a salvage car. But first you'll need to find a salvage car. Auto salvage yards are like dealerships for salvage cars. Wrecked cars, those that have been in accidents and the like, end up on these yards, and are there for the taking if you know how to look. You can often find salvage yards in a phonebook or on the Internet. You should call ahead of time to see if they have any salvage cars available for you to buy.

What makes them work is the fact that these junk yards possess auto parts that may not be found in local auto parts stores. This is because there are certain vehicles that are made in other countries that require their parts to be ordered. There are also some cars that are so old the parts cannot be found just anywhere. That is another instance in which the part may need to be ordered from the manufacturer. Unfortunately, that can be extremely expensive.

Leased cars are not the only nearly new cars that you can find. There are some that have sat on the lot and not sold. These may have been used for many test drives, but for some reason they did not sell. That does not mean that there is anything wrong with them. Times are tough, and new cars sales in some areas are understandably low. Some of these cars are deeply discounted when the new model year comes around so that the lot can get rid of them. This is where you can get a good discount on a car that may only have a few hundred miles on it.
